A self-healing Li–S redox flow battery with alternative reaction pathways
Qiliang Chen, Wei Guo, Donghai Wang, Yongzhu Fu
Abstract
Dipyridyl disulphide and diphenyl diselenide were introduced as adjuvants to enable self-healing in a Li–S redox flow battery. Sulfur atoms can be inserted into their molecular structures to alter the redox reaction pathways and accelerate the redox kinetics of sulfur.
